91探花 has hired Blake Becke of Pearl City as the Head Women鈥檚 Basketball coach for the 2020-21 basketball season.

“We have a commitment from a local basketball coach who will help our successful women’s basketball program continue to flourish,鈥 said Pete Norman, 91探花 Athletic Director. 鈥淭his continues our commitment to student-athletes who depend on programs like these for access to quality education and to continue their careers at the intercollegiate level.鈥

Becke comes to 91探花 with a successful background in coaching, having spent five years with the Pearl City girls basketball program where he was the varsity assistant from 2013-16 and freshman/sophomore coach from 2013-17. Becke has also spent several years refereeing throughout the area.

Norman was certainly disappointed to have to cancel the 2019-20 season due to no head coach and shortage of players. 鈥淲e鈥檙e thrilled to have Blake take the reins of the women鈥檚 basketball program,鈥 he said.

91探花 Women鈥檚 basketball has a storied history with back to back Region IV Championships in 2018 and 2019, as well as a championship in 2016. Plus, back to back Arrowhead Conference Championships in 2018 and 2019.

“The timing is good with the start of high school basketball season. We’re ready to start recruiting and I know Blake is anxious to get rolling,” Norman added.
